EP Jacobs Talk and Exhibition

March 10 2005

image

There will be a talkon the late, great Belgian Graphic Novelist EP Jacobs on Wednesday 16 March 2005 at 8pm given by Viviane Quittelier (grand-daugther of EP Jacobs) on his life and work (the talk will be given in French but should easy enough to follow, especially for those whose profession is illustrator).

The talk will open an exhibition of approximately 20 original drawings from the series Blake & Mortimer that runs from 16 March until 5 April 2005, in Alliance Francaise, 1 Kildare St, Dublin 2.

Illustrators Ireland Awards 2004

December 10 2004

image

On December 10th, 2004, the IGI Illustratorsireland.com Awards was held in the United Arts Club in Dublin’s City Centre. For the third year, the results have revealed a set of winners that has surprised all. All the category winners have been taken from the ‘natural media’ end of the illustration scale; with very little digital work gaining winning amounts of points from the distinguished panel of judges.

The ceremony was preceded by a lecture from Brian Grimwood, English Illustrator of international acclaim and co-founder of the CIA (Central Illustration Agency) in London. View the winning entries…

Illustrators Ireland Awards 2003

September 25 2003

image

The winners of the second IGI Illustration Awards were announced at a ceremony in the Life Bar on Wednesday 5th November. Presented by RTE’s Rattlebag presenter, Myles Dungan, the results both surprised and delighted a full house. This year, the Awards were broken down into five categories, plus an ‘Illustration of the Year’ trophy, for the category winner who had accumulated the highest number of points.

We think that our event is unique in Ireland in that our panel of judges is comprised exclusively of art directors, designers and publishers from outside of Ireland. Specifically the UK and USA. This is not only with a view to impartiality. It also means that we can set our work against international standards and see how we fare! view winners…

Illustrators Ireland Awards 2002

October 25 2002

image

The Illustrators Guild of Ireland is proud to announce the first ever Illustratorsireland.com Awards. With the introduction of these annual awards, the IGI aims to build the community of Irish illustrators while at the same time raising awareness of Irish illustration talent amongst prospective users both at home and abroad.

The 1st Annual Illustratorsireland.com Awards 2002 presentation ceremony took place on the 24th October 2002. All winning entries will be exhibited in the atrium of the Dublin Civic Offices on Wood Quay throughout Design Week (November 4th -8th). Additionally, all work will be showcased on the IGI web site: www.illustratorsireland.com until April 2003.

Illustration Ireland: The Art of Contemporary Illumination

September 22 2002

image

The Illustrators Guild of Ireland is proud to announce the first group exhibition of the work of the IGI membership.

Illustration Ireland: The Art of Contemporary Illumination An exhibition at the Chester Beatty Library, Dublin Castle. The exhibition places the work of contemporary Irish illustrators in context with society today. Examples of work on display will include illustration from publishing, editorial, advertising and childrens books. The exhibition will include displays of artists, sketchbooks and materials, featuring artwork produced using traditional methods as well as newer digital techniques.
